Forward ref in typescript
WebApr 6, 2024 · forwardRef with typescript React Answered on Feb 22, 2024 •1votes 1answer QuestionAnswers 2Top Answer You need to define typefor the refwith the form of functions you expose in the Childcomponent. Try like below. type ChildHandle = { getMyState: () => string null; }; constChild = forwardRef((props, ref) => { WebApr 13, 2024 · The types shipped by @types/react have generic type variables that you can set upon calling React.forwardRef. In that case, explicitly annotating your types is the …
Forward ref in typescript
Did you know?
WebApr 6, 2024 · How to use React.forwardRef with typescript. I want to write a component with props using forwardRef, like: const Greeting = React .forwardRef< …
WebTS2339: Property 'leafletElement' does not exist on type 'ForwardRefExoticComponent>'. WebOct 9, 2024 · React forwardRef 用于获取子结点的DOM元素引用。 当结合TS使用时,需要注意类型断言。 import { forwardRef, useEffect } from "react"; const Test = forwardRef((props, ref) => { useEffect(() => { console.log(ref.current); }, []); return hello world! ; }); 1 2 3 4 5 6 7 8 console.log (ref.current) …
WebMar 28, 2024 · Ref forwarding can be confusing to type it correctly with function components. ... // because of Typescript inference. In this example the reference will … WebFeb 13, 2024 · We pass in the ref as the inputRef prop and then attach it to the input as normal. Now we get to use both React.forwardRef () and an HOC on the same component. Note that we have to rename the prop, …
WebforwardRef(forwardRefFn: ForwardRefFn): Type Parameters forwardRefFn ForwardRefFn Returns Type Description link For instance, forwardRef is used when the token which we need to refer to for the purposes of DI is declared, but not yet defined. It is also used when the token which we use when creating a query is not yet defined.
WebMar 29, 2024 · 2. Forwarding the reference to the child component With the ref attribute of the child component: const ParentComponent: React.FC = () => { const refTitle = React.createRef(); return ( flight only to goaWebimport React, { Component, useImperativeHandle, useRef } from "react"; const Child = React.forwardRef ( (props, ref) => { const [text, setText] = React.useState (""); const [number, setNumber] = React.useState (1); const handleChange = (event) => { setText (event.target.value); }; useImperativeHandle (ref, () => ( { incrseaseNumber: () => … chemist warehouse sitz bathWebSep 5, 2024 · The steps of creating a forwardref React.createRef used to create a ref and assign it to a variable element Attached the ref created above to the component using as a jsx attribute The component on which ref is used, has a forwardref function which accepts the props and ref as an argument. The ref argument is passed to the child component chemist warehouse sinus reliefWebApr 6, 2024 · 2. forwardRef () Now is the right moment to introduce forwardRef (). forwardRef () is a higher-order component that wraps a React component. The wrapped component works same way as the original component but also receives as the second parameter a ref: the forwarded ref from the parent component. chemist warehouse sinus rinseWebJul 26, 2024 · The ‘forwardRef’ API supports to use Ref object in children components. If some function component is wrapped by this, the function component received two … chemist warehouse sinusWeb163940. In this short article, we would like to show how to forward reference to the generic components in React using TypeScript. Quick solution: xxxxxxxxxx. 1. const MyForm = … flight only deals to jamaicaWebMar 16, 2024 · Daniel Rosenwasser. March 16th, 2024 6 29. Today we’re excited to announce the release of TypeScript 5.0! This release brings many new features, while aiming to make TypeScript smaller, simpler, and faster. We’ve implemented the new decorators standard, added functionality to better support ESM projects in Node and … chemist warehouse skin tag